Oakton hosting candidate forum Monday

The public is invited to attend an Oakton Community College board of trustees candidates' forum next week.

The forum is 4 p.m. Monday, March 6, in Room 1604 at the college's Des Plaines campus, 1600 E. Golf Road. Attendees will have the opportunity to meet three of the four candidates seeking to fill two seats. Trustees serve for a six-year term.

Sponsored by the Oakton Community College Faculty Association's political action committee, candidates will be available to answer questions from the audience and give their positions on election issues.

Candidates participating in the forum will be Martha Burns, of Evanston; Carmina Cortes Gonzalez, of Des Plaines; and Travis Zimmerman, of Northbrook.

Skokie resident Paul Kotowski is also running, but he is unable to attend. Kotowski will have a prepared statement available at the forum.

Incumbents Jody Wadhwa of Northbrook and Patricia Harada of Wilmette are not running for re-election.
